Can you use rollers on a synthetic wig?
Curl Synthetic Hair with Rollers There are a few ways to style your synthetic wig or topper. The absolute safest way to style regular synthetic hair is by rolling the hair with plastic curlers, flexible hair rods, or velcro rollers. The curls will be tighter like ringlets depending on the size of the rollers.
Do hair rollers work on wigs?
Yes, it is possible to curl a synthetic wig. But you should never attempt to use hot tools, like a curling iron, on a synthetic wig – unless the label specifically says that the wig can tolerate heat. If not, you can use foam rollers to curl the wig using the method below.

Can you use steam rollers on synthetic wigs?
Steam rollers can be used on both human hair and synthetic hair extensions and wigs. Follow the manufacturer’s directions regarding the amount of time necessary to heat rollers. You can use tap water, but if you live in a hard water area, use filtered water in your steam setter to prevent mineral deposits.

Can you use hot rollers on synthetic wig?
Unless specified as a heat resistant wig, synthetic wigs shouldn’t be styled using any heat tools to prevent the wig fibres from becoming extremely damaged. Heatless curling techniques are ideal for synthetic wigs as they can’t tolerate heat.
